Fairly Nice Easter Weekend. Storms Next Week.

TODAY: A mix of sun and clouds in the morning becoming mostly sunny by the early afternoon hours. Highs in the low to mid 60s. Clear, calm and chilly overnight. Lows in the 30s.

EASTER WEEKEND: Sunny on Saturday, with increasing clouds Sunday. Highs in the low 70s. Fairly pleasant weather overall, but an isolated shower or two cannot be ruled out Sunday, mainly along and north of Mississippi Highway 4. Overnight lows will be in the 40s and 50s.

NEXT WEEK: We start out next week in the upper 70s and low 80s, with a low end rain chance Monday. Storms return to the forecast Tuesday, mainly in the evening and overnight hours. Early indications are we could have the ingredients in place for some strong to severe storms, but it’s way too far out to get into specifics, and things could change. Rain exits the area Wednesday morning. A brief cooldown into the low 60s Wednesday and then upper 60s for Thursday.
